Sound Familiar?
Screening wasn't in the specs
The building is almost ready for occupancy when someone realizes the city requires rooftop screening. Now it is a last-minute conversation instead of something designed into the project from the start.
Generic products adapted in the field
Off-the-shelf screening systems are forced to fit the rooftop layout, creating unnecessary breaks, alignment issues, and a finish that does not match the building.
Systems that don't hold up over time
It is common to see rooftop screens with doors missing, panels out of alignment, or systems starting to fall apart. What was meant to improve the building's appearance quickly becomes something that looks neglected.

26 Gauge Steel. Built to Last.
Our screens are manufactured from 26-gauge steel with matching siding and trim, designed to withstand wind and the elements. Every system is built specifically for the jobsite to ensure a clean, durable installation.
Custom Built for Your Equipment Layout
Every RTU screen is built to order. Panel profiles, colors, flashing, and configurations are fully customizable to match the building and the equipment layout. We offer both unit-mounted and post-mounted systems in virtually any length or width.
Designed for Easy Installation and Service
Our systems are designed to install quickly in the field. Contractors can install the system themselves, or CME can provide on-site installation. Hinged and removable access doors ensure service technicians can easily access the equipment behind the screens.
Finish Options That Match the Building
All screens are finished through our in-house Custom Powder and Blasting team. Standard, premium, and metallic color options are available to match the building and maintain a clean architectural appearance.

Frequently Asked Questions
Ideally, screening is coordinated during design development or early in the submittal process so it can be detailed alongside the HVAC equipment layout. However, CME is frequently brought in late and can still help you avoid delays by moving quickly once the rooftop layout is confirmed.
Yes. Most projects involve a local mechanical contractor and an architect of record. CME coordinates with both teams to review the rooftop layout, screening requirements, and color selections so the final system fits the building and complies with local expectations.
Lead times depend on project size and finish selections, but our standard screens usually take 8-12 weeks, while our louvered systems take about 12-14 weeks. There are occasions when we can meet shorter timelines if necessary; during your discovery call, CME can provide a project-specific lead time range.
